Biography

Dona Dax was an actor whose brief but notable appearance in a classic film marked her contribution to cinema. Born on August 18, 1912, Dax worked in the acting profession, taking on roles that included an uncredited part as a House Maid in the 1941 film Citizen Kane. The film, directed by Orson Welles, remains a landmark in film history, and Dax’s involvement is recorded as part of its ensemble cast.

Little is known about Dax’s career beyond this single credited role. Her work in Citizen Kane stands as the only verified entry in her filmography, offering a glimpse into her participation in the industry during that era. Dax’s professional presence in the film reflects the often-overlooked contributions of supporting actors in major productions.
